  • How can I change the duration for all clips in iMovie 10.2

    How can I change the duration for all clips in iMovie 10.2?  I'm used to working in the older version of iMovie where all I had to do was click on the gear on the clip and change the duration. ALso could use the tool bar to set the duration for all clips. Can't figure out how to do that in this new version. Any suggestions would be appreciated.

    In the timeline select the clip whose duration you want to change. Click the adjust button at the top of the viewer and then click the i button and you can set the duration. For multiple clips select them all and in the i button type in the duration you want and it will be applied to all the selected clips. You can also change the duration of a clip in the timeline by putting the cursor over the beginning or end of a clip and dragging. A popup will show the new duration.

  • How do I change the duration of photos?

    I have a series of approx. 20 photos that I would like to import into FCE in order to make a
    stop frame animation series... each photo about half a second each.
    How do I change the setting?
    Thanks.

    To change the default length of an imported still to 1/2 second, click the Editing tab in User Preferences, and set the Still/Freeze Duration to 15 frames.

  • How do i change the duration time on my music

    i want to make the duration time on one of my songs shorter but when i
    1. right click on the song
    2. click get info
    3. click options
    4. the box turns grey and doesn't let me click on anything
    i can see the little thing that says start and stop time but it doesn't let me click it. what do i do?

    Repair iTunes Security Permissions
    Right-click on your main iTunes folder and click Properties, then go to the Security tab and click Advanced. Use the Change Permissions... button grant to your account (or the Users group) and SYSTEM full control of this folder, subfolders and files, then tick the option to Replace permissions entries... which will repair permissions throughout the library. When complete switch to the General tab, click in the Read-only check box to clear it, then click Apply.
    If you don't have the option to change the permissions then use the Owner tab and Edit... button to take ownership from an account with administrator privileges. Tick the option to Replace owner on subcontainers and objects.
    Repeat with the media folder if it isn't stored inside the main iTunes folder.

  • How do I change the duration of slides?

    I'm using PE11 and am making a picture slide show video.
    I'm attempting to edit the duration of my slides, but when I slide them manually on the screen (via split track) they all end up different lengths - some a perfect 5 seconds, others 1 second.  Is there a way to manually change these with typing in a number so that they're all consistent, rather than using the SLIDER ?
    Thanks!

    Welcome to the forum.
    The best way to set a constant Duration for Imported Still Images, is to do so, BEFORE you do the Import. Go to Edit>Preferences>General>Still Duration, and set it there. It might be easiest to just Delete the Imported Stills, and re-Import w/ desired Duration set.
    Otherwise, in Timeline View Mode/Expert Mode, you can first open the Info Panel, and then click+drag on the Head, or Tail of each Still, watching the Duration on the Info Panel, while dragging.

  • How do you change the timeline duration in Photoshop CC?

    There seems to be 5 second limit on the duration of the timeline in Photoshop version 2014.
    How can you extend the duration of the animation? There's a timeline window, but no "animation" window as mentioned in many of the help files.
    How do you change the duration in Photoshop  2014?
    I'm using Windows 8.1 as my OS.
    Thanks.

    Thanks for the reply, but my point was not about the lack of creating animations.
    It seems that in Photoshop CC, you cannot change the duration of the timeline unless you click on the end of a clip and drag it out which will then give you more time.  As the original post mentioned, you automatically get a 5 second duration unless you have a video clip that is of longer time.  This all makes sense for videos, I understand that nobody (usually) wants to stretch video.  Video by nature will extend the timeline based on how much footage is present.
    Now take an animation scenario where you want to create something from scratch that spans longer than the default 5 seconds.  There is no option!!! No document settings, nothing that will allow you to extend the timeline.  I now have to click and drag each layer clip on the timeline to give it more time for the animation, one by one might I add (you can't even highlight multiple clips and extend them all at once, which is crazy).
    So what does this mean?  Well if you create a mockup of something with all of these intricate layers including backgrounds, copy etc. and you only intended to animate a certain piece for say 8 seconds, you'll have to extend each and every single layer clip in the timeline otherwise they will magically disappear and the only thing displaying is that which you have extended manually.
    The reason why you need a document settings in the timeline is to prevent content from disappearing if something extends for a certain amount of time.
    Frame by frame animations only allow for so much functionality, try to animate multiple objects at once with frames and go back and make a change to one part...
    CS5 would simply show everything regardless if they did nothing on the timeline, it allowed you to see all of your elements present.
    Again, I stand by my statement saying that the new timeline is flawed.
